VMware挂钩超时:故障排查与解决方案
vmware 挂钩超时

首页 2025-01-02 15:56:08



解决VMware挂钩超时:提升虚拟化环境的稳定性与效率 在虚拟化技术日益成熟的今天,VMware作为业界的领头羊,为全球范围内的企业数据中心和云计算环境提供了强大的支持

    然而,在使用VMware虚拟化平台的过程中,用户偶尔会遇到“VMware挂钩超时”(VMware Hook Timeout)这一令人头疼的问题

    此问题不仅影响了虚拟机的正常运行,还可能对整个虚拟化环境的稳定性和效率构成威胁

    本文将深入探讨“VMware挂钩超时”的原因、影响以及解决策略,旨在帮助IT专业人员和企业用户有效应对这一挑战,确保虚拟化环境的顺畅运行

     一、VMware挂钩超时的定义与现象 VMware挂钩(Hook)是VMware Workstation、VMware ESXi等虚拟化产品中用于扩展功能、监控虚拟机行为或实现特定自动化任务的机制

    挂钩机制允许第三方软件或VMware自身插件在虚拟机生命周期的关键点插入自定义代码,从而实现功能的扩展和增强

    然而,当这些挂钩在执行过程中未能按时完成预期任务,或者由于某种原因被阻塞时,就会触发“挂钩超时”错误

     “VMware挂钩超时”的具体表现多样,包括但不限于: - 虚拟机启动或关闭过程中卡住,进度条停滞不前

     - 虚拟机运行过程中出现性能下降,响应变慢

     - 管理界面(如vSphere Client)显示虚拟机状态异常,如“正在等待设备准备完成”或“正在等待挂起操作完成”

     - 日志文件中出现大量关于挂钩超时的错误记录

     二、挂钩超时的根本原因分析 解决“VMware挂钩超时”问题的关键在于找到其根本原因

    经过深入分析,我们可以将可能的原因归纳为以下几个方面: 1.第三方插件或工具冲突:部分第三方安全软件、备份工具或性能监控软件可能与VMware的挂钩机制发生冲突,导致挂钩执行不畅

     2.资源争用与瓶颈:在资源密集型环境中,CPU、内存或I/O资源的争用可能导致挂钩无法及时获得所需资源,从而引发超时

     3.虚拟机配置问题:虚拟机的硬件配置、操作系统设置或软件安装不当,也可能影响挂钩的正常执行

     4.VMware软件缺陷:虽然VMware产品经过严格测试,但在某些特定情况下,软件本身的缺陷或bug仍可能导致挂钩超时

     5.网络问题:对于分布式虚拟化环境,网络延迟或不稳定也可能影响挂钩的同步执行,导致超时

     三、挂钩超时的负面影响 “VMware挂钩超时”不仅是一个技术障碍,更是一个潜在的业务风险

    其负面影响主要体现在以下几个方面: 1.业务连续性受损:虚拟机无法及时启动或关闭,直接影响业务应用的可用性和连续性

     2.运维效率下降:IT运维人员需要花费大量时间排查和解决挂钩超时问题,降低了整体运维效率

     3.资源浪费:超时问题可能导致虚拟机长时间处于不稳定状态,造成计算资源的无效占用和浪费

     4.用户体验下降:对于依赖虚拟化环境进行开发、测试或生产工作的用户而言,挂钩超时将直接影响其工作效率和满意度

     四、解决策略与实践 面对“VMware挂钩超时”的挑战,我们应从以下几个方面入手,制定并实施有效的解决策略: 1.审查并优化第三方软件: - 识别并禁用可能与VMware挂钩冲突的第三方软件

     - 更新或替换已知存在兼容性问题的软件版本

     2.资源管理与优化: - 监控并分析虚拟化环境的资源使用情况,确保资源分配合理

     - 采用虚拟化资源管理工具,如VMware vSphere的DRS(Distributed Resource Scheduler)和HA(High Availability)功能,实现资源的动态优化和故障切换

     3.虚拟机配置审查: - 检查虚拟机的硬件配置,确保其与VMware的兼容性

     - 优化操作系统设置,如关闭不必要的服务,调整系统性能参数

     4.软件更新与补丁管理: - 定期更新VMware软件及其组件,包括ESXi主机、vCenter Server和客户端工具

     - 应用官方发布的补丁和更新,以修复已知的软件缺陷和漏洞

     5.网络优化与监控: - 确保虚拟化环境的网络基础设施稳定可靠

     - 使用网络监控工具,实时监控网络性能和延迟,及时发现并解决网络问题

     6.日志分析与故障诊断: - 充分利用VMware的日志记录功能,分析挂钩超时事件的详细日志

     - 结合VMware的知识库和社区资源,快速定位并解决问题

     7.培训与文档: - 对IT运维团队进行VMware相关技术的培训,提升其问题解决能力

     - 建立详细的操作指南和故障排查手册,方便快速响应和解决问题

     五、结语 “VMware挂钩超时”虽然是一个复杂且难以预测的问题,但通过系统性的分析、诊断和优化,我们可以有效降低其发生的频率和影响

    关键在于建立持续的监控、评估和改进机制,确保虚拟化环境始终处于最佳运行状态

    同时,加强与VMware社区和专业技术支持团队的沟通与合作,也是解决此类问题的有效途径

    只有这样,我们才能充分利用虚拟化技术的优势,为企业的数字化转型和业务创新提供坚实的技术支撑

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道